Technically, four types of Edinburg, TX bariatric surgery exist, but Lap Band® surgery and bypass in Edinburg are done more often for various reasons, which is why you may have already heard about these. The other two are vertical banded gastroplasty and biliopancreatic diversion with duodenal switch. Usually, to get an Edinburg gastric band or other procedure, there are eligibility requirements based on Body Mass Index as well as the patient’s health. Obesity is a risk factor for complications like joint disease, GERD, high blood pressure, diabetes, and many more. Therefore, Edinburg weight loss surgery is sometimes done with lower BMIs if the person displays symptoms or has received a diagnosis of a weight-caused condition.
